Housebuilder provides support for Edinburgh hockey team

AN Edinburgh-based women’s hockey team has regained top division status with the help of housebuilder Cala Homes (East).

Edinburgh Hockey Club, known locally as Cala Hockey in reference to a 13-year sponsorship with the housebuilder, will see its ladies’ first team play in the Scottish Hockey Indoor Division One next season.

The club has more than 300 members, with Cala supporting the team and the wider Edinburgh Hockey Club since 2009.

Club president Colin Fraser said, “The club are extremely proud to watch the ladies’ first team succeed in winning division two and return to the top league.
